Pokemon Pokopia channels Animal Crossing and Minecraft energy on Switch 2

Pokemon Pokopia channels Animal Crossing and Minecraft energy on Switch 2

Pokemon Pokopia, revealed in the Sept. 12 Nintendo Direct, puts a human-form Ditto at the center of a cozy life sim that blends Animal Crossing’s chill routines with Minecraft-style building. Developed by Koei Tecmo, it leans on crafting, farming, and bonding with Pokémon, with real-time day-night cycles and changing weather. Launch is slated for 2026 on Nintendo Switch 2, with eShop pre-orders set for Nov. 12.

Virginia High School Football Week 1: 2025 Season Opens with Blowouts and Nail-Biters

Virginia High School Football Week 1: 2025 Season Opens with Blowouts and Nail-Biters

Week 1 of the 2025 VHSL season delivered extremes: Bayside won 67-0, Caroline hung 83 points, and Battlefield escaped 14-13. From Thursday through Saturday, programs across Virginia flashed defense, speed, and depth. Private-school powers also rolled. Early results hint at a balanced, high-scoring season with several teams already posting statement wins.
